HarmonyOS Flex布局,中间内容多时两侧内容变形问题
Flex({ direction: FlexDirection.RowReverse }) {
Image(ChatUiSdk.getMyInfo()?.avatarUrl)
.alt($r('app.media.chatui_img_default_avatar'))
.objectFit(ImageFit.Cover)
.width(40)
.height(40)
.margin({ left: 8, top: 1 })
.onClick(() => {
//TODO 头像点击
})
this.child(this.msgItem);
Image($r(this.msgStatusDrawableResId ?? 'app.media.chatui_ic_msg_status_abnormal_big'))
.alt($r('app.media.chatui_ic_msg_status_abnormal_big'))
.objectFit(ImageFit.Cover)
.width(34)
.height(34)
.padding(7)
.visibility(this.msgStatusDrawableResId ? Visibility.Visible : Visibility.None)
.onClick((event:ClickEvent)=>{
if(this.mMsgStatusDrawableClickable){
//TODO
}
})
}
.margin({ right: 14,left: 48 })
中间文本过长时,两侧图片变形该怎么处理。
HarmonyOS
赞
收藏 0
回答 1
待解决
相关问题
HarmonyOS组件 Tabs 两侧有白边
710浏览 • 1回复 待解决
HarmonyOS web加载内容过多时,无法显示
262浏览 • 1回复 待解决
如何去除Tabs组件两侧的蒙层
1985浏览 • 1回复 待解决
HarmonyOS flex有inline-flex 或者 flex 宽度 跟随内容宽度的办法
459浏览 • 1回复 待解决
HarmonyOS Flex 布局设置问题
454浏览 • 1回复 待解决
HarmonyOS Flex组件,当子项较多时,如何限制Flex的总高度
411浏览 • 1回复 待解决
HarmonyOS flex容器布局
912浏览 • 2回复 待解决
#鸿蒙通关秘籍#如何设置鸿蒙Flex布局在交叉轴方向上内容均匀分布?
74浏览 • 1回复 待解决
如何实现文本内容的竖向布局
556浏览 • 1回复 待解决
HarmonyOS 播放内容尺寸获取问题
26浏览 • 1回复 待解决
#鸿蒙通关秘籍#如何在鸿蒙OS中实现文件间内容的读取与写入?
64浏览 • 1回复 待解决
HarmonyOS webview嵌套在布局中间,高度和滚动问题
573浏览 • 1回复 待解决
#鸿蒙通关秘籍#如何设置Flex容器的内容对齐方式?
82浏览 • 1回复 待解决
HarmonyOS Web组件内容缩放问题
399浏览 • 1回复 待解决
鸿蒙 | Text 内容显示问题
10292浏览 • 5回复 待解决
List水平布局如何根据内容自适应高度
709浏览 • 1回复 待解决
HarmonyOS RichEditor获取编辑的图文内容的问题。
48浏览 • 1回复 待解决
如何优化Flex的布局性能
537浏览 • 1回复 待解决
HarmonyOS 半模态转场中传入的页面内容问题
416浏览 • 1回复 待解决
HarmonyOS如何解决复用导致内容错乱的问题?
137浏览 • 0回复 待解决
HarmonyOS Web组件嵌套在Scroll布局中或List布局中,如何实现Web组件高度根据内容自适应
401浏览 • 1回复 待解决
如何解决加密内容中包含中文时,加密结果与Java侧不一致的问题
632浏览 • 1回复 待解决
Flex布局与w3c中的flex是否有差异
949浏览 • 1回复 待解决
HarmonyOS Flex组件存在问题,UI不对
32浏览 • 1回复 待解决
HarmonyOS Stack布局中,两个重叠的组件点击事件问题
639浏览 • 1回复 待解决
给图片设置.flexShrink(0)即可,该属性可参考文档:
https://developer.huawei.com/consumer/cn/doc/harmonyos-references-V5/ts-universal-attributes-flex-layout-V5#ZH-CN_TOPIC_0000001893211881__flexshrink